FAIRFIELD TOWNSHIP, Pa. —A 15-year-old boy is charged in the incident that took place Monday evening.
Investigators said the boy assaulted a worker at the school by striking and choking him with an extension cord.
The worker suffered injuries to his face, neck, hands, legs and back.
The Outside In school is a nonprofit organization that describes itself as offering care that includes substance abuse treatment, residential juvenile justice programs and in-home family services, among other things.
